1. You Haven’t Reached Wegovy’s Full Dose Yet

Wegovy’s prescribing information calls for a 16- to 20-week titration to the maintenance 2.4 mg dose (or the highest dose you tolerate) (official dosing schedule). Early steps—0.25 mg, 0.5 mg, 1 mg—are designed to minimize side effects, not to induce significant weight loss.

Fix:

  • Continue your current course—large-scale data show the steepest weight-loss curves after Week 20.
  • Focus conversations on dosage—if nausea or cost prevents up-titration, discuss slower escalation or a 1.7 mg maintenance dose with your prescriber.

Reality check: In STEP 1, average weight change was ≈ 3 % at Week 12 and ≈ 11 % at Week 28 before trending toward 15 % by Week 68 (NEJM). Patience matters.

2. Your Calorie Deficit Shrunk: Understanding Metabolic Adaptation

Every pound you drop makes your body a little more efficient. Resting metabolic rate falls, and spontaneous movement—known as non-exercise activity thermogenesis (NEAT)—often declines.

Fix:

  • Re-measure, don’t guess—use a DEXA scan to pinpoint lean and fat mass (which refines calorie-target calculations). Pair it with a resting metabolism test to directly measure your RMR.
  • Periodize intake—rotate two or three higher-calorie “refeed” days to keep thyroid hormones stable.
  • Strength-train consistently—lean mass is metabolically crucial (see Reason 3).

3. Protein & Strength Training Are Too Low (Lean-Mass Leakage)

GLP-1s curb appetite so effectively that people sometimes slash protein and total calories below the levels needed to maintain muscle mass. Less muscle means a slower metabolism and, ironically, less fat loss.

Fix:

  • Set a protein floor: 1.6–2.2 g per kg of goal body weight (JISSN position stand).
  • Lift 2–4 days per week—compound movements (squats, rows, presses) stimulate muscle-protein synthesis.

4. Excessive Intake of Ultra-Processed Foods

Highly processed, calorie-dense foods are easy to overeat and are linked to delayed satiety and greater overall energy intake (Cell Metabolism). When appetite is already reduced by Wegovy, even small bouts of overeating can flatten your weekly calorie deficit.

Fix: Focus your plate on four satiating food groups:

  • Fibrous vegetables
  • Filling protein
  • Healthy fats (mostly unsaturated)
  • Complex carbohydrates (whole grains, legumes)

5. Physical Activity Dropped Alongside Appetite

Lower calories can sap energy, and many users subconsciously move less throughout the day. Even modest drops in daily steps or fidgeting erode your calorie deficit (review on NEAT).

Fix:

  • Step audit—use a 7-day average from your tracker, then set a modest bump goal.
  • NEAT upgrades—park farther, schedule standing meetings, or take 10-minute post-meal walks.

6. Stress or Poor Sleep Disrupts Hormonal Balance

Cortisol and ghrelin climb when you’re underslept or frazzled, blunting semaglutide’s appetite-suppressing effects (Nutrients 2022 review).

Fix:

  • Prioritize 7–9 hours in a cool, dark room.
  • Create a wind-down ritual—30-minute no-screen rule, box breathing, or a caffeine-free herbal tea.

7. You’re Constipated, Dehydrated, or Retaining Water

GI slow-down is a top Wegovy side effect. Scale weight can swing several pounds from bowel and fluid shifts alone (Cleveland Clinic).

Fix:

  • Aim for 25–30 g of fiber per day.
  • Sip electrolyte water and take light walks to stimulate motility.
  • Track trends, not days—use a weekly average weight.

8. Underlying Medical Issues or Drug Interactions

Hypothyroidism, PCOS, beta-blockers, and antidepressants can blunt weight loss even on GLP-1s (Verywell Health).

Fix:

  • Discuss with your healthcare provider whether a lab panel—potentially including TSH, cortisol, sex hormones, lipids, and HbA1c—could help identify underlying issues.
  • Review medications with your prescriber.

9. Injection Timing, Storage, or Technique Is Suboptimal

Semaglutide potency slips if pens are left unrefrigerated more than 28 days or exposed to heat above 86 °F. Incorrect subcutaneous depth can also impair absorption. Always follow the administration instructions provided with your Wegovy pen and by your healthcare provider to ensure proper technique.

Fix:

  • Store at 36–46 °F—travel with an ice pack.
  • Inject the same day weekly, rotating sites (abdomen, thigh, upper arm).
  • Hold the pen for a full 10 seconds before withdrawing.

Wegovy & Weight-Loss FAQ

How long does it take to see weight-loss results with Wegovy?
Most people see ≥ 5 % loss by Month 4, with peak rates between Months 6–12. Remember that the full maintenance dose isn’t reached until around Week 20 for many users, so early progress can be modest.

What if I don’t lose weight on Wegovy?
Rule out dose issues first, then revisit calorie balance, protein intake, activity, and sleep/stress. Body-composition tracking (e.g., DEXA) often reveals hidden fat loss masked by water or muscle gain. If no factor explains the stall, consult your clinician to screen for underlying conditions or medication interactions.

How can I make Wegovy more effective?
Follow the 5-Step Action Plan above: hit full dose, optimize macros, lift weights, move more, and tighten lifestyle factors like stress and sleep. These adjustments often reignite fat loss within a few weeks.

Can I increase to 2.4 mg faster?
Only under medical supervision; faster titration increases nausea risk.

Will I lose muscle mass?
Not if protein and resistance training are adequate—DEXA scans confirm.

Should I pause Wegovy if I plateau?
Usually no; plateaus signal adjustment, not abandonment.
